MEANINGFUL WORK AND PERSONAL IMPACT As a Software Developer, the work you’ll do at GDIT will be impactful to the mission of the New York State Department of Heath Medicaid Management Information System activities at in Albany, NY. You will play a crucial role in supporting the eMedNY Systems Development Application Design team. You will be trusted to create application design artifacts and support functional business processes associated with the eMedNY program. The successful candidate will have knowledge of Medicaid Management Information Systems (MMIS), related claims and ancillary transaction processing, etc. Knowledge of COBOL, CICS, and DB2 mainframe technologies or a modern programming language is required. This position is not a programming role and focuses on analysis, support, and/or coordination activities. This position is based at GDIT’s office at 22 Corporate Woods in Albany, NY.
